 Sherri Lee Tipton
On December 24 and 26, Sherri Lee Tipton (W/F), 42, of 324 Kelsey Drive Rd, Clarksville, was charged with 2 Counts of Theft (December 24th) with a bond of $2,000 and 1 Count of Theft and Unlawful Drug Paraphenalia (December 26) with a bond of $500.
On December 23, Ms. Tipton was observed on camera by security, on two separate occasions, entering the same business in Governor Square Mall, Clarksville, and taking items valued at approximately $1200.00. She departed the business without paying before security could apprehend her. Ms. Tipton entered the same store on December 24, at which time security recognized her as the same individual who had taken items the previous day.
Officer Richard Brown, Clarksville Police Department was notified and Ms. Tipton was taken into custody and booked into Montgomery County Jail. She bonded out on December 24. On December 26, Ms. Tipton was caught removing items from a Trenton Road business without paying and was charged with Theft and Unlawful Drug Paraphernalia and booked into Montgomery County Jail.
This is not Tipton’s first encounter with the Clarksville Police Department. She has a history of Theft and Drugs.
